Handling Problems of Water Filling Up
The usual resource of water filling problems in washing equipments is frequently connected to a breakdown in the water inlet valve or the stress switch. The shutoff controls the water flow right into the home appliance, and the stress switch signals when the wanted water level is gotten to. When the shutoff is malfunctioning or the stress button is not working properly, it can cause incorrect water levels, causing either too much or too little water to load the device.

One approach of troubleshooting entails manually filling up the machine with water. If the maker operates typically when by hand filled, the concern likely lies within the water inlet shutoff. Conversely, if a too much amount of water gets in the maker despite reaching the established degree, the stress button is most likely the culprit. It is vital for property owners to follow the certain instructions and safety and security preventative measures provided by the supplier when evaluating these elements, or think about enlisting the assistance of an expert.

Handling Drain Disruptions
Drain disturbances in a washing appliance typically show up as water persistently remaining in the home appliance after completion of a cycle. This problem can originate from numerous factors, including a blocked or pinch-bent drain hose pipe, or a malfunctioning drainpipe pump. An expertise of the normal offenders can show vital in detecting the root cause of the issue and crafting a reliable solution. In severe situations, where water presence stops working to decline blog post multiple rinses, prompt focus is critical to prevent possible water damage or mold and mildew development.

Embracing a methodical approach to resolve drain disruptions can generate satisfying results. To start with, an aesthetic evaluation of the drainpipe pipe can reveal feasible obstructions or physical damages. If clearing the clog or correcting a bent pipe does not provide a resolution, it could be time to take into consideration a defective drainpipe pump, which may call for professional maintenance or replacement. Moreover, mindfully monitoring any type of error code that appears on the device's console during the cycle can supply valuable understandings pertaining to the nature of the interruption. A device handbook can assist in decoding these mistake messages, even more aiding in pinpointing the specific issue.

Fixing Non-Spinning Concerns
Among the usual concerns you might face with your laundry home appliance is a non-spinning drum. This is typically a signs and symptom of a mechanical failing, commonly with the electric motor, belts, or cover button. The electric motor is what powers your washing machine's spin cycle, and if it's stressed out or malfunctioning, your washer won't spin. Similarly, malfunctioning belts and cover buttons can prevent the drum's capability to turn.

Determining the precise reason for the non-spinning problem can in some cases be challenging yet is a vital step towards a reliable fixing. To identify the problem, initially inspect the lid button for indications of wear or damage. A fast approach of confirmation can be listening for a clicking audio as you open and close the cover. In the lack of this noise, the lid button might require replacement. Busted belts or burnt out electric motors might need expert examination. Always remember, safety and security first; prior to checking any kind of electric or mechanical component, constantly make sure that the washing machine is unplugged.

Repairing Incomplete Cycle Issues
Usually, the battle with washing home appliances isn't restricted to just sprinkle filling up or draining out, but it transcends to extra complex problems like insufficient cycles. This happens when the washing maker quits arbitrarily at any kind of factor throughout its clean, rinse or spin cycles. This irritating hiccup can be a result of a range of factors from a damaged timer or control board to cover switches over not working properly. In addition, if the device's electric motor is overheating or the water level switch is malfunctioning, these can additionally add to the disruption of the equipment's typical cycle.

Addressing this trouble requires a careful diagnostic procedure to establish the root of the issue. Start by conducting a simple assessment of the cover button, as deterioration with time can create it to quit working properly. Moving along, evaluate the water level switch; if it is defective, it might send incorrect signals to the machine concerning when to begin and stop. You might additionally wish to check the appliance's control board and timer. If they are damaged, the equipment might either stop mid-cycle or otherwise begin whatsoever. Please bear in mind that this sort of fixing ought to be carried out with care as electrical power is involved, and if you are not sure about any kind of step of the process, it is suggested you speak with a trained specialist.

Resolving Excessive Noise and Resonance Troubles
If your laundry device is creating way too much sound and resonance, maybe an indicator of various troubles such as an unbalanced load or a faulty part in the appliance. Vibrations commonly take place when garments are not equally expanded in the drum, yet this can be taken care of by stopping the cycle and reorganizing the tons. Nevertheless, if the noise and vibration continue, it may be caused by worn-out or loose drive belts, drum bearings, or electric motor parts.

To detect properly, an individual may Laundry Aplliance Repair need to manually check the discussed parts for any indicators of wear or damages and replace any type of malfunctioning elements promptly. If your appliance is continually making loud noises, despite your efforts at lots redistribution, it's highly recommended to speak with a professional. A qualified technician will certainly have the abilities and understanding to identify and rectify the origin of the problem, ensuring your equipment runs smoothly and quietly. It's vital to resolve these problems quickly, as prolonged resonances or noises may create additional damage to your device or environments.

Rectifying Temperature Level Regulation Concerns
On lots of circumstances, inaccurate temperature level regulation in cleaning machines can trigger significant hassle. This issue mostly occurs when the thermostat or the burner of your device deals with technological faults. The thermostat is responsible for regulating the water temperature while the heating element ensures the water is appropriately heated for every clean cycle. However, a single problem in functioning, whether as a result of deterioration, defective wiring, or a less competent control board, can moisten the reliable procedure of your home appliance.

To solve this issue, it's vital to start with some first troubleshooting actions. Begin by inspecting the temperature setting on your washing machine, which must straighten with the care labels on your garments. If the temperature is expensive or too low, it can harm your textiles and impact the cleaning efficiency. If the setups appear proper but the temperature level is still off, you might require to call a professional for support. Educated professionals can inspect the heating element and thermostat, perform necessary fixings, or suggest substitute parts. It's important to prevent trying any kind of interior fixings on your own, as it can be unsafe and may invalidate your warranty.
